How they compare

Albania currently reports 0.0015 against 0.0014 in Somalia, a difference of 0.0001.

That makes Albania's figure about 1.1 times Somalia's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Somalia ahead.

Albania ranks 100th and Somalia ranks 103rd of 194 countries.

Somalia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
